The Fayum Mummy portraits were discovered in archeological sites around Ancient Egypt. Showing the Fayum people, the paintings depict inhabitants who came to settle in this fertile area near the Nile from all over the land. The portraits were held in place by the cloth that wrapped the mummies, and give a touching insight into the lives and personalities of the citizens. The Fayum portrait after which this necklace is named is for a noblewoman named Isadora from Ankyronpolis. She is shown with a strong confident gaze, draped in gold, and precious stones.
